Heisenberg Programme

The Heisenberg Programme enables outstanding researchers who meet all requirements for appointment to a permanent professorship to prepare for a senior academic role while continuing their research. It provides funding for up to five years, with four funding types: Heisenberg professorship, Heisenberg position, Heisenberg temporary substitute position for clinicians, and Heisenberg fellowship. Applicants can select or combine these types during the funding period.

Full eligibility text

Researchers in all disciplines who have qualified for a professorship by completing the habilitation or an equivalent qualification and have a track record of outstanding research work. Tenure-track professors in Germany and individuals holding a permanent position comparable with W2/W3 salary grades are not eligible. Researchers from abroad who have already achieved a full professorship are not eligible.
